Chris Young will step down to join private-equity firm TPG as a senior adviser, handing the reins to a new leader who could potentially take the cybersecurity-software company public or pursue a sale
McAfee LLC Chief Executive .
Peter Leav, who was chief executive of enterprise-software company BMC Software Inc. when then-owner Bain Capital sold it to KKR & Co., has been tapped to succeed Mr. Young. Mr. Leav also has held senior titles at Polycom Inc., NCR Corp. and Motorola Inc. He will join McAfee on Feb. 3.
